About

Chengkang Tang is a scholar working on Biomaterials, Molecular Medicine and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Chengkang Tang has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 583 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Biomaterials, 12 papers in Molecular Medicine and 11 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Chengkang Tang's work include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(12 papers), Supramolecular Self-Assembly in Materials (12 papers) and Polydiacetylene-based materials and applications (9 papers). Chengkang Tang is often cited by papers focused on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(12 papers), Supramolecular Self-Assembly in Materials (12 papers) and Polydiacetylene-based materials and applications (9 papers). Chengkang Tang coll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Chengkang Tang's co-authors include Feng Qiu, Xiao‐Jun Zhao, Yongzhu Chen, Qingqing Sun, Hao Zhu, Yingkang Shi, Qing‐han Zhou, David Wei Zhang, Lin Chen and Ji Li and has published in prestigious journals such as Nano Letters, Applied Physics Letters and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
